Lorena Rebolledo serves as the deputy director of Drugs in the National Prosecutor's Office of Chile. She has been pivotal in implementing stricter penalties for the trafficking of dangerous substances, including fentanyl, as part of the country's strategy to prevent a potential drug crisis similar to that experienced in North America.
